What are the responsibilities and job description for the Jr. Database Developer, Snowflake position at Argo Group?
We are seeking a motivated and detail-oriented Entry-Level Snowflake Database Developer with a degree in Computer Science/Information Management or related experience. In this role, you will collaborate with cross-functional business and technical teams to develop, optimize, and maintain cloud-based data solutions on the Snowflake platform. This is an excellent opportunity for recent graduates or professionals with limited experience to grow their skills in data engineering and cloud technologies.
Key Responsibilities:
- Assist in designing, developing, and optimizing Snowflake data pipelines.
- Write and troubleshoot SQL queries for data extraction, transformation, and reporting.
- Support ETL/ELT processes to move data from various sources into Snowflake.
- Collaborate with data analysts and business teams to understand data needs and provide solutions.
- Support Data Governance teams documenting data lineage, structures, processes, and data pipelines.
- Stay up to date with new features and best practices in Snowflake and cloud technologies.
Qualifications:
- Bachelors/master's degree in computer science, Information Technology, or a related field.
- Basic knowledge of SQL and relational database concepts.
- Familiarity with Snowflake or other cloud-based data platforms (preferred but not required).
- Understanding of data warehousing concepts and ETL/ELT workflows.
- Strong problem-solving and analytical skills.
-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
- Ability to work in a collaborative, fast-paced environment.
Preferred Skills (Nice to Have):
- Experience with Transformation tools like dbt, Qlik/Talend, etc.
- Experience with cloud platforms like A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ud.
- Exposure to Python, Java, or another programming language.
- Basic knowledge of version control tools (e.g., Git).
- Hands-on coursework or projects related to data engineering using cloud technologies.
